This has been my local for the past 7 months that we’ve lived in Invercargill. I’ve been in many times, and I’m always impressed by the friendly customer service and the passion behind this little brewery. The quality of their beers is truly excellent, and there is great care given to the craftsmanship. The little bottle shop may be small, but they make a genuine effort to stock craft beer from across the country, and they ALWAYS have a guest tap from another brewery. Invercargill has a real gem here, and I’m glad to see that they seem to know it: Invercargill Brewery was recently voted as a "most rusted local brand" in the local paper.

Great set up in the brewery, and a good little shop where you can fill you own flagons (great for members of GFASS) of the varied and tasty range (from rauchbier - to boysenberry - to cider). Even a small selection of other beers from NZ craft brewers. Steve’s a top bloke, and a great brewer. Brewing as it should be.
